GERMANY’S RESERVES.
NINE MILLION DRAFTED BUT YET UNCALLED. Received October S3, 1.10 pirn., WASHINGTON, ,V)d. 20. It is announced that iho n'/tjio million drafted, but vet uncalled, Gennr ins will be divided into'five classes and ( catalogued accordingly to the service for which they are most "fit, thus securing tl jle best military and economic results, and ensuring that the most eligible will be draft jd first. It is unlikely the second draft will, bo called up this year. PRINCESS' NATALIE "DIVORCED. ROME, Oct. 22. Prince Mirko of Monione gro has divorced Princess Natalie of Serbia on the ground ol incompatibility of charade) r. King Nicholas takes care of the children .of the rnarrilage. NURSES'’ BENEFIT FUND.
